Reporting for Pledges
Pledges let donors commit today and pay later, offering flexibility while supporting long-term fundraising goals. Accurate reporting ensures you can effectively steward donors and fulfill these commitments. Here are best practices for pledge reporting! š

When you're ready to build your report, consider these two recommended report types:
1. Pledge Commitment Custom Report
This report provides a comprehensive view of your pledges, including total commitments, amounts paid, remaining balances, installment details, and payment status.
Pro Tip: To pull a Commitments-only report, go to your administrator dashboard > Reporting > Pledges > Pledge Commitments report.
Key columns to include:
- constituent_identifier: Unique donor identifier from your database

first_name and last_name: Donor names as entered on the pre-payment page
- Note: Avoid using payer_name, as some pledges may not have payment information, leaving this field blank.
- payer_email: Email provided with payment information
- addr_city, addr_state, addr_country, zipcode: Donor address details (if collected)
- affiliation: Donorās self-identified relationship with your institution
- donation_amount: Total pledged amount
- subscription_type: Identifies the type of recurring gift: pledge or recurring subscription
- pledge_payment_provided: Indicates whether payment information has been provided for the pledge
-
subscription_state: Status of the pledge, including:
- Scheduled: Pledge has been made with payment info, but no installment charged yet
- No Payment: Pledge made without payment info
- Active: Payments have started
- Cancelled: Pledge and future payments canceled
- Failed: Payment attempt failed
- Finished: Pledge paid in full
- subscription_installment_amount: Amount of each installment
- donation_type: Will display āpledgeā for all pledge gifts
- designation: Fund designation for the pledge
- recur_period: Payment frequency (monthly, yearly, or one-time)
- recur_length: Length of the pledge
- subscription_create_at: Date the pledge was created
- subscription_start_date: Date of the first payment
- subscription_end_date: Scheduled final payment date
- max_installments: Total number of installments
- subscription_installments_paid: Number of installments paid so far
- subscription_installments_remaining: Number of installments left to pay
- subscription_amount_paid: Total amount paid to date
- subscription_amount_remaining: Remaining balance
2. Pledge Payment Custom Report
Use this report to track installment payments received during a specific time period. For example, review payments processed last month and their total value. š
Pro Tip: To pull Installments-only reports, visit your administrator dashboard > Reporting > Pledges > Pledge Payment Report.
Key columns to include:
- constituent_identifier: Unique donor identifier
- paid_name: Name provided with the payment
- payer_email: Email provided with payment
- state: Payment status (e.g., paid, authorized, confirmed)
- addr_city, addr_state, addr_country, zipcode: Donor address details (if collected)
- affiliation: Donorās relationship with your institution
-
donation_type: Will display āinstallmentā for pledge payments

- donation_amount: Payment amount
- designation: Fund designation for the payment
- date_of_capture: Date the payment was processed
-
installment_subscription_state: Status of the associated pledge
- Scheduled: Pledge has been made with payment info, but no installment charged yet
- No Payment: Pledge made without payment info
- Active: Payments have started
- Cancelled: Pledge and future payments canceled
- Failed: Payment attempt failed
- Finished: Pledge paid in full
- recur_period: Payment frequency (monthly, yearly, or one-time)
- installment_number: Which installment this payment represents
- installment_subscription_start_date: Date of the first payment
- installment_subscription_end_date: Scheduled final payment date

FAQs:
- What does it mean if a gift on my Pledge Payment report has no subscription information? This means that the donor made a one-time pledge and paid immediately, effectively making an immediate, one-time gift. So, there is no future subscription information attached to this pledge payment.
